Common Problems We Fix in GE Appliances

GE Refrigerator Not Cooling

This is a common issue that can lead to food spoilage. You might notice the milk getting warm or condensation forming on the shelves. This often involves the fan system or the defrost cycle.

  • Dirty condenser coils restricting airflow
  • Evaporator fan motor failure
  • Defrost heater burnout
  • Temperature sensor malfunction
  • Main control board failure

How we diagnose it

We check the frost pattern on the evaporator coils to see if the defrost system is working. We listen for the fans to ensure they are circulating air. We test the resistance of the thermistors to verify they are reading temperatures correctly.

What you can do right now

Pull the fridge away from the wall and ensure the back vents are clear of dust. Check that no food items are blocking the air vents inside the fresh food compartment.

GE Dishwasher Not Draining

Finding a pool of water in the bottom of your dishwasher is unpleasant. It can cause odors and leaks if the door is opened. This is frequently caused by a blockage or a pump issue.

  • Clogged drain filter or sump
  • Drain hose kinked or blocked
  • Drain pump motor failure
  • Check valve stuck closed
  • Garbage disposal plug not removed

How we diagnose it

We inspect the filtration system for debris like glass or bone fragments. We listen to the pump to see if it hums or tries to run. We check the drain hose connection under the sink for obstructions.

What you can do right now

Clean out the filter basket at the bottom of the tub. Check the air gap on your sink counter to make sure it is not blocked. Run the garbage disposal to clear the drain path.

GE Oven Not Heating

When your oven stays cold it ruins your dinner plans. On gas models this is often an ignition issue. On electric models it can be a heating element or wiring problem.

  • Weak gas igniter (glow bar)
  • Burnt out bake element
  • Tripped thermal fuse
  • Control board relay failure
  • Safety valve malfunction

How we diagnose it

On gas units we observe the igniter to see if it glows bright enough to open the gas valve. On electric units we test the element for continuity. We also verify voltage output from the control board.

What you can do right now

Check your circuit breaker as ovens often use a double breaker. Verify that the time of day is set correctly on the clock as some ovens will not heat if the clock is blinking.

GE Washer Not Spinning

A washer that leaves clothes soaking wet puts strain on your dryer. This can happen if the load is unbalanced or if a mechanical component has failed.

  • Broken drive belt
  • Lid switch or door lock failure
  • Motor or capacitor issue
  • Shifter assembly malfunction
  • Worn suspension rods

How we diagnose it

We check if the motor runs but the basket does not turn. We test the lid switch to ensure the machine knows it is safe to spin. We inspect the belt and pulleys for wear.

What you can do right now

Try redistributing the clothes to balance the load. If it is a top loader ensure the lid is closing fully and the latch is not bent.

GE Dryer Not Heating

The drum spins but the clothes stay wet. This is a classic dryer problem. It is usually caused by a safety component cutting power to the heater.

  • Blown thermal fuse
  • Burnt heating element
  • Weak gas valve coils
  • Defective gas igniter
  • Clogged vent causing overheating

How we diagnose it

We test the continuity of the heating element and thermal fuse. On gas models we check the ignition sequence. We also measure the airflow at the vent to rule out a blockage.

What you can do right now

Clean the lint screen thoroughly. Check the flexible vent hose behind the dryer to make sure it is not crushed. Verify the gas supply is on for gas dryers.

GE Ice Maker Not Working

An ice maker that stops producing ice is a major inconvenience. It can be caused by temperature issues or water supply problems.

  • Frozen fill tube
  • Defective ice maker assembly
  • Water inlet valve failure
  • Freezer temperature too high
  • Clogged water filter

How we diagnose it

We check the freezer temperature to ensure it is cold enough for ice production. We test the water valve to see if it lets water through. We inspect the mechanical arm or sensors that detect the ice level.

What you can do right now

Make sure the feeler arm is in the down position. Change your water filter if it is old as a clogged filter can restrict water flow to the ice maker.

Understanding Common GE Error Codes and Warnings

GE appliances use digital codes to alert you to internal problems. While these codes provide a starting point they do not always tell the whole story. Testing is required to confirm the root cause.

  • F2 (Oven): Often indicates the oven temperature is too high. This could be a stuck relay on the control board or a bad sensor.
  • F3 (Oven): Usually points to an open or shorted oven temperature sensor.
  • F7 (Oven): Typically implies a problem with the key panel or a stuck button.
  • H2O (Dishwasher): Indicates a low water fill issue possibly due to the inlet valve.
  • C2 (Dishwasher): Often relates to a drain pump failure or blockage.
  • E1 or E2 (Washer): frequently signals a pump issue or a very slow drain.
  • E3 (Washer): Can indicate an out of balance load.
  • PF (All): Signals a power failure occurred. This usually clears after pressing cancel.

Maintenance Tips for GE Owners in Jamaica Plain

Regular maintenance helps your GE appliances last longer and work better. Here are some practical tips for homeowners in Jamaica Plain.

  • Clean the condenser coils: Dust builds up on the refrigerator coils and forces the compressor to work harder. Vacuum them annually to save energy.
  • Check the dryer vent: A clogged vent is a fire hazard and slows down drying. Clean the ductwork from the dryer to the outside regularly.
  • Use the right detergent: For high efficiency GE washers use HE detergent. Using too much regular soap creates suds that can damage the pump.
  • Clean the dishwasher filter: Many GE dishwashers have a removable manual filter. Rinse it under the sink to keep the water spraying forcefully.
  • Inspect door gaskets: Wipe down the seals on your fridge and dishwasher. Sticky food residue can tear the rubber causing leaks.
  • Run the self clean wisely: Avoid running the high heat self clean cycle right before a big holiday. It puts stress on the electronic components.
  • Check for hard water buildup: While Boston water is generally good mineral deposits can still form. Run a cleaner through your dishwasher and washer periodically.
  • Don’t overload the washer: Loading clothes too tightly prevents them from getting clean and strains the suspension rods.
  • Clean gas burner ports: Use a needle or paperclip to clear clogged holes in your gas range burners for a better flame.
  • Defrost manual freezers: If you have an older GE chest freezer defrost it when the ice gets a quarter inch thick to maintain efficiency.

My GE oven takes a long time to heat up. Is this normal?

If it takes more than 15 to 20 minutes to reach 350 degrees there may be an issue. On gas ovens this is usually a sign of a weak igniter that needs replacement.
